CSCE 325

Foundations of Artificial Intelligence and Machine Learning

Texas A&M University · UGRD · Fall 2026

1 section
Add to a schedule

Catalog description

Credits 3. 3 Lecture Hours. Foundations of artificial intelligence and machine learning; search, reasoning and knowledge representation; planning, decision making and problem solving; supervised and unsupervised learning; deep learning methods and generative AI; applications across domains such as language, vision and robotics; evaluation of systems; ethical and societal implications. Prerequisites: Grade of C or better in CSCE 221 and CSCE 222/ECEN 222 ; grade of C or better in STAT 211 or ECEN 303 ; also taught at Galveston campus.
